forza370z 11-30-2012 03:06 AM

Quote:

Originally Posted by Red_Z (Post 2039357)
Just curious.... what do you do with your stock part after an upgrade?? Big items like exhaust ans suspension. Chances for someone to buy it are slim. Do you just trash them?

Keep them. Not that you are going to sell your OEM parts. But if you ever want to sell/trade in your z, stock Z ALWAYS has better re-sell value and MUCH easier to sell(more people will be interested in) then a modified Z. While you always can part out your aftermarket parts for good money when you decide to sell your z. Trust me on this! Plus if anything goes wrong, like fail the inspection or pulled over by cops or parts worn out, you will always have a backup plan. Like you said yourself, how much you can get from the OEM parts. So why not just keep it. You won't regret it.
